Simple Installation Tips for Optimal Performance
- Drain the cooling system and remove the old hose by loosening clamps and gently twisting it free.
- Clean mating surfaces on the fittings to ensure a secure seal.
- Route the new Sierra 18-3601 hose following the original path to avoid kinks or sharp bends.
- Secure with stainless steel hose clamps (not included) torqued to manufacturer specs—typically 20-30 in-lbs.
- Refill the system, check for leaks, and test run the engine at idle to verify flow.
Pro tip: Inspect adjacent hoses and fittings during replacement to catch potential issues early, extending the life of your entire cooling system.
Why This Hose Boosts Engine Longevity and Maintenance Tips
A failing water inlet hose can lead to overheating, warped heads, or seized pistons—costly repairs no boater wants. The Sierra 18-3601 prevents these headaches by delivering consistent water intake, even under high RPMs. Pair it with routine checks: flush your cooling system after every saltwater outing, inspect for soft spots or bulges annually, and replace every 3-5 years based on usage.
